Subject: Partitioning cut-over complete

Team, welcome to those who just joined. Last night we completed the cut-over of the Harborlog events table to monthly partitioning. Writes now route to the current month's partition automatically, and queries scoped by date prune old partitions as expected. Historical data through last quarter was backfilled and verified against row counts. Retention jobs drop partitions older than eighteen months. The partition manager runs with the following configuration values.

config for kahag-tafop:
WENWYN_PIN=7412
WENWYN_TENANT=fenion
WENWYN_METRICS_HOST=metrics.wenwyn.zemvarnet.local
WENWYN_SEAL=seal_cafee3b9
WENWYN_STANDBY_TEAM=praox

MEMO — Finance Team, Orvalle Home Goods

The Keystone Rewards programme will be restructured effective next fiscal year. Accrual liability must be re-estimated under the new points valuation, and breakage assumptions revised downward given higher redemption rates observed in the Danmere pilot. Please prepare a reconciliation of the existing provision against projected obligations by the 15th. The confidential note appended below sets out the broader commercial rationale.

internal memo for tagef-hadup: Gross margin on Ulaath came in at 15 percent against a plan of 5 percent. Only 7 of the 120 pilot accounts renewed Ulaath, so a churn review is set for October 15.

- [ ] **Verify undo/redo integrity in Schemato before sealing.** Prior to the key ceremony sign-off, confirm the diagram editor's undo stack survives a forced save: perform five edits, undo three, redo two, then reload and check the history panel matches exactly. Any divergence blocks the ceremony. Once verified, the custodian unlocks the sealed history archive, which requires the recovery passphrase recorded below.

unlock words, hahaf-fajeg: quenmir-belius

Subject: DR drill recap — Squatwatch scanner

Team,

Ran the disaster-recovery drill on Squatwatch, our typo-squatting package scanner. Failover to the standby index took four minutes; target is two. Alert queue drained cleanly. Action items in the sync doc. Registry mirror needs re-keying before Friday. To restore the scanner's signing store on the standby node, use the recovery passphrase below.

unlock words, fafog-yagap: julvan-rusix-rusdor-quenath-drumir-wenir-sileth-julael-aldion-julael-frador-giliel-tameth-ulador